Circumspect vs Discreet - What's the difference?
circumspect | discreet |
Carefully aware of all circumstances; considerate of all that is pertinent.
Respectful of privacy or secrecy; quiet; diplomatic.
Not drawing attention, anger or challenge; inconspicuous.
Discreet is a synonym of circumspect.
As adjectives the difference between circumspect and discreet
is that circumspect is carefully aware of all circumstances; considerate of all that is pertinent while discreet is respectful of privacy or secrecy; quiet; diplomatic.circumspect
